[QUOTE="letsgetthisdone, post: 1571377, member: 32303"] Idk about where OP lives, but here in Vegas, most dealers are 2-4 weeks out on appointments. Walk-in/Unscheduled tow ins such as this situation certainly have the potential to sit for a couple weeks before being touched. Combine that with it seeming like the dealer was basically following the ford techline instructions for "what to do next" it may have only gotten worked on a few hours a day over the course of a week due to the dealer waiting on tech line responses. I had a 2011 Fx4 5.0. It took 5 weeks to get a new engine due to a persistent and loud ticking noise. Tech line first made dealer replace the water pump. then check oil pressure. Then pull one head. Then pull the other head. Then pull and disassemble the short block. At which point 2 bad rod bearings were found. An engine was ordered, took 6 business days to come in, and the truck was done 3 days after the engine arrived. [/QUOTE]
